在Unturned服务器管理中,OP(Operator)权限的设置与控制是维护服务器秩序、提升玩家体验的核心环节,OP权限通常授予管理员或可信玩家,使其能够执行如踢人、封禁、修改地形、给予物品等高级操作,但若管理不当也可能引发滥用问题,因此需要系统化的配置与监督机制。

要设置OP权限,首先需通过Unturned服务器的配置文件实现,以SteamCMD架设的服务器为例,需编辑Permissions.json文件(位于Unturned/Servers/你的服务器ID/目录下),该文件采用JSON格式,可通过定义Groups(权限组)和Users(用户权限)来分配权限,创建一个名为Admin的组,赋予kick、ban、teleport等核心权限,再将特定玩家的Steam ID添加至该组,即可使其获得管理员身份,需注意,Steam ID的获取可通过玩家进入服务器后在控制台输入info命令查看,或通过服务器管理工具查询。Permissions.json支持精细化权限控制,如spawn.item可限制特定物品的生成权限,避免管理员滥用资源。
为防止OP权限滥用,服务器管理者需建立多层次的监督机制,可通过Commands.json文件记录所有管理员操作日志,包括执行时间、命令内容及目标玩家,定期审查日志可及时发现异常行为,可引入“OP轮值制度”,仅在线时段赋予临时权限,并设置权限分级,如普通管理员仅能执行踢人、解封等基础操作,超级管理员才可修改服务器配置或删除建筑,对于社区管理的服务器,还可建立举报机制,允许玩家对管理员的不当行为进行举证,由核心管理员团队调查处理。
在技术层面,Unturned的OP权限管理需注意版本兼容性问题,不同版本的Unturned可能存在权限命令差异,例如1.0版本后admin命令被permission取代,需确保配置文件与服务器版本匹配,插件(如RocketMod)可扩展权限管理功能,通过Permissions.yml文件实现更复杂的权限节点分配,例如限制非OP玩家使用命令、设置权限冷却时间等,但插件安装需谨慎,避免与核心权限系统冲突导致服务器崩溃。
除了技术配置,OP权限的管理还需结合社区规则,在服务器公告中明确管理员职责与权限边界,例如禁止管理员随意破坏玩家建筑或滥用禁言权力,违规管理员将撤销权限并公示处理结果,可通过定期管理员培训,强化其责任意识,例如讲解“最小权限原则”——仅执行维护服务器必要的操作,避免过度干预玩家游戏体验。

以下是相关问答FAQs:
Q1:如何撤销玩家的OP权限?
A1:编辑Permissions.json文件,找到对应玩家的Steam ID所在的权限组,将其移除或修改为普通用户组(如Default),保存后重启服务器即可生效,若使用RocketMod插件,可通过命令permission revoke <Steam ID> <权限组>即时撤销权限,无需重启。
Q2:OP玩家误操作导致玩家损失物品,如何补救?
A2:首先通过操作日志确认误操作的具体内容(如删除建筑、清空背包),若服务器开启了自动备份(如通过ServerBackup插件),可恢复玩家数据至误操作前的时间点;若无备份,管理员可通过spawn.item命令补偿等量物品,并与玩家沟通说明情况,需对涉事管理员进行权限限制,避免类似事件再次发生。
